### Step 4 — Catalogue Import Deploy (Shelfline)

For the sync: once the Marlowe branch catalogue export completes, stage the import bundle on the Shelfline ingest node and run the schema check against the MARC mapping file. Row counts should match the export manifest within tolerance. When the dry run passes, promote to production and sign the import manifest. Verification requires the deploy key listed below.

deploy key for yahif-bagaf: bky4_xXPb

**Q: Who can see the fleet fuel-usage report?**

Only members of the Drayhall ops group. The report pulls pump transactions from the Kellfort telematics feed, scrubbed of driver names before storage. Raw feed access is restricted and audited monthly. To request an access review or flag an anomaly, contact the data team below.

alerts address for kafof-bagag: kasael@olvarqdyn.corp

/*
 * Client setup for the RateVault tax-rate lookup cache.
 * Support note: this client reads cached jurisdiction rates only;
 * it never writes. Timeouts are set to 2s with one retry, so a
 * slow cache surfaces quickly in tickets. Authentication against
 * the internal cache tier uses the key provided directly below.
 */

API key for yagag-fawif: zpat4_Gful